In Houston, TX and surrounding areas like
Conroe and Montgomery County, the ground tells its own story. Rainfall is
heavy, soils can shift, and floodplains affect how every property is designed.
Without the right drainage system, water collects fast. That water erodes
pavement, damages building foundations, and stresses local utilities.
Drainage is not an afterthought. It is a core
part of land development and site design. Whether you’re planning a shopping
center, an office park, or a residential subdivision, managing water is the
piece that keeps everything else working.
How Stormwater Design Fits Into
Land Development
Stormwater is more than runoff. It carries
sediment, oils, and debris into nearby channels and detention ponds. If this
water isn’t controlled, it overwhelms infrastructure.
Civil engineers factor in rainfall intensity,
soil type, slope, and nearby waterways before a project even breaks ground.
Using models and mapping software, we test how stormwater will move across a
property. The results shape every layer of a site design, from paving layout to
utility placement.
Done right, this process creates a site that
drains efficiently and avoids costly redesigns later.
Houston TX Drainage Challenges
Houston’s size and flat terrain create unique
stormwater issues. Rain doesn’t always have a clear path to move, which makes
detention and controlled release systems critical. In some areas, floodplain
boundaries shift, changing what can be built and how it must be designed.
That’s why we don’t just look at the property
line. We review regional floodplain maps, FEMA guidance, and county
regulations. Ignoring those details leads to delays or worse, failed
inspections. Designing for Houston means building systems that not only meet
requirements but also stand up to the volume of rainfall the region faces.
Balancing Regulations With
Practical Solutions
Every project in Montgomery County or Houston
faces multiple layers of review. City codes, TxDOT rules, FEMA guidelines, and
TCEQ oversight all play a part. The challenge is to design systems that comply
without draining budgets.
Stormwater detention ponds, underground
storage, and channel improvements are common tools. The choice depends on land
availability, soil conditions, and the project type. Our role is to guide you
through those choices, explaining what each option means in terms of cost,
maintenance, and long-term performance.
